Mobilizing for action through planning and partnerships.

MAPP is a community-owned strategic planning process that guides community partners through the development of a community health (needs) assessment (CH (N)A/CHA) and community health improvement plan (CHIP). MAPP works as a framework to help healthcare and public health organizations and their communities prioritize health issues, identify ...

It takes time to track everything down, but you can ear...Mar 28, 2022 · Mobilizing for Action through Planning and Partnerships (MAPP) is a nationally recognized community health improvement planning model endorsed by the National Association of County and City Health Officials (NACCHO). It is used to improve community health and local public health systems. Nashville is using the Mobilizing for Action through Planning and Partnerships (MAPP) community health assessment process as the framework for convening a large variety of organizations, groups, and individuals that comprise the local public health system in order to create and implement a community health improvement plan.

Mobilizing for Action through Planning and Partnerships (MAPP) is a community-wide strategic planning tool for improving community health. Facilitated by public health leadership, this tool helps communities prioritize public health issues and identify resources for addressing them. The Community Drives the Process

Mobilizing for Action through Planning and Partnerships (MAPP): User’s Handbook WELCOME Thank you for reading the MAPP Handbook. This Handbook is a resource, among others, that can be used by MAPP communities to move through the process of organizing partners, collecting comprehensive data, and implementing an action plan.
